pankso@5 83 <h1><font color="#3e1220">Main page</font></h1>
pankso@5 84 <h2><font color="#df8f06">Boot baby... boot!</font></h2>
pankso@5 85
pankso@5 86 <p>
pankso@380 87 SliTaz is a free operating system, working completely in RAM and booting
pankso@380 88 from removable media such as a cdrom or USB key. SliTaz is distributed as
pankso@380 89 a LiveCD, and weighs less than 30MB. The system is quick and responsive,
pankso@380 90 clean and robust. SliTaz is simple and intuitive, providing a lightweight,
pankso@555 91 elegant desktop, detailed documentation and easy to use configuration
pascal@535 92 tools. <a href="about/index.html">More information...</a>
paul@346 93 </p>

pankso@603 138 <li><strong>28 Mar 2010 - SliTaz GNU/Linux 3.0 release</strong>
pankso@603 139 <p>All of the SliTaz team are proud to announce the release of the SliTaz
pankso@603 140 GNU/Linux 3.0 operating system. Its simpler, faster, customizable,
pankso@603 141 mightier and yet incredibly tiny. The new SliTaz stable version is now
pankso@603 142 out after one year of development.</p>
pankso@603 143 <p>The core desktop provides a fully featured desktop powered by Xorg 7.4,
pankso@603 144 Openbox, LXDE components and home made tools. It lets you easily connect to
pankso@603 145 the Internet to surf the web with the Midori web browser, listen to music
pankso@603 146 or manage your pictures.</p>
pankso@603 147 <p>The default core system fits into a 30 MB ISO image and LiveCD flavors
pankso@603 148 start at 8 MB. This stable version has been built by a new toolchain including
pankso@603 149 GCC 4.4.1 and uses the Linux kernel 2.6.30.6. You can read the full
pankso@603 150 <a href="doc/releases/3.0/relnotes.en.html">Releases Notes</a> for more
pankso@603 151 information and <a href="get/#stable>">download</a> a LiveCD image from the
pankso@603 152 SliTaz mirrors.</p>
pankso@603 153 </li>

pankso@582 171 <li><strong>21 February 2010 - New Cooking 20100221</strong>
pankso@582 172 <p>SliTaz contributors are proud to announce a new Cooking version of the
paul@587 173 LiveCD. This is the last Cooking RC before 3.0 is released. The core ISO image
paul@587 174 is at 27 MB and comes with many changes and improvments. This Cooking uses
paul@587 175 Xorg as X server instead of Xvesa and provides full UTF-8 support. With
pankso@582 176 a clean desktop environment, it also provides many applications for daily
paul@587 177 usage and common tasks. Netsurf replaces firefox as the default web browser.
pankso@582 178 Nevertheless, a Firefox flavor at 29 Mb with sound and wifi support can
paul@587 179 also be downloaded from the official mirrors.</p>
paul@587 180 <p>On the updates and improvements side: tazpkg is faster, boot-scripts are
pankso@582 181 updated and home-made toolboxes are improved. Wifibox uses awk for better
pankso@582 182 network scanning. WPA support in the boot scripts have been improved. Boot
pankso@582 183 time is logged for performance measuring. The SliTaz installer will now
pankso@582 184 try to use files from an USB device if no cdrom is found, allow you to
pankso@582 185 create a default user account, set a root password and use a separate /home
paul@587 186 partition. And finally, LiveCD customization is now much easier: users
paul@587 187 just have to boot, modify and use writefs via the Tazlito graphical interface
pankso@582 188 or from the command line to generate their own customized CD.</p>
pankso@582 189 <p>As usual, you can <a href="get/index.html#cooking">download</a> these new
pankso@582 190 flavors from one of the official mirrors of the project and provide feedback
pankso@582 191 on the SliTaz forum.</p>
pankso@582 192 </li>

pankso@557 194 <li><strong>4 November 2009 - New Cooking 20091104</strong>
pankso@557 195 <p>SliTaz contributors are proud to announce the availability of a new Cooking
pankso@557 196 ISO image based on over 2100 packages available in the SliTaz repository.
pankso@557 197 The full system has been rebuilt with a new toolchain using Glibc 2.10.1
pankso@557 198 and GCC 4.4.1. This new Cooking uses the Linux kernel 2.6.30.6 with better
pankso@557 199 hardware support and more built-in modules. The boot process has been further
pankso@557 200 improved and the boot time is now faster than ever. Major packages found on
pankso@557 201 the LiveCD such as Firefox have been updated to the current stable version.
pankso@557 202 Home-made GUI boxes have been enhanced. Tazpkg packages manager supports new
pankso@557 203 features including the conversion of deb/rpm/arch/slackware/ipk packages to
pankso@557 204 Slitaz native format. The ISO image includes a new Openbox, GTK and icons
pankso@557 205 theme for an elegant and more beautiful desktop. We have also removed
pankso@557 206 ePDFview and switched to an online PDF viewer. This ISO image, however,
pankso@557 207 is a bit bigger than 30 Mb (31.5) due to a bigger Kernel and many new
pankso@557 208 dependencies.</p>

pankso@486 237 <li><strong>16 April 2009 - SliTaz GNU/Linux 2.0 release</strong>
pankso@486 238 <p>
pankso@555 239 The SliTaz project are proud to announce the release of the new stable
pankso@555 240 version of the distribution - SliTaz GNU/Linux 2.0. This new version is the
pankso@555 241 result of one year of community work and provides an ultra lightweight, fast,
pankso@555 242 scalable and stable operating system. SliTaz provides a complete graphical
pankso@408 243 desktop in less than 30MB, applications required for a reliable and robust
pankso@408 244 server environment and 1400 easily installable software packages in a few
pankso@408 245 clicks of the mouse. This new version offers the automounting of partitions
pankso@555 246 (NTFS compliant), wifi support, an office respecting the Freedesktop.org
pankso@555 247 standards (drag and drop), network booting with gPXE and
pankso@408 248 <a href="http://boot.slitaz.org/">boot.slitaz.org</a>, automatic detection
pankso@408 249 of USB and PCI devices, a GUI package manager and control center, and various
pankso@408 250 graphical tools to manage the distribution. The creation of USB media and
pankso@408 251 bootable LiveCD flavors is also simplified and greatly improved. The core
pankso@408 252 LiveCD includes Firefox 3.0.8, gFTP, LostIRC, ePDFView, mtPaint, Transmission,
pankso@555 253 Osmo and Alsaplayer. The website documentation has been updated and you can read the
pankso@408 254 <a href="doc/releases/2.0/relnotes.en.html">release notes</a> included in
pankso@408 255 the distribution for more details on this stable version. SliTaz GNU/Linux
pankso@555 256 2.0 is now <a href="get/index.html">downloadable</a> from the official mirrors of
pankso@486 257 the project.
pankso@486 258 </p></li>

paul@299 288 <li><strong>28 Feb 2009 - New Cooking 20090228</strong><br />
paul@299 289 Getting ready for the next stable release! - The SliTaz project is proud
paul@299 290 to publish a new Cooking version with a lot of bug fixes, updates, improvements
paul@299 291 and new features. PCI/USB device auto-detection is now handled by Tazhw and
paul@299 292 firmware can be installed in one click through a graphical interface.
paul@299 293 Tazndis also has a simple GUI which lets you manage Windows drivers in a
paul@299 294 user friendly interface. The graphical packages manager is also much simpler
paul@299 295 to use and LiveUSB media such as a USB key can easily be created through a box.
paul@299 296 Netbox displays all interfaces and the new Wifibox can connect to
paul@299 297 wireless essids, manage favorite networks and configure card drivers
paul@299 298 manually or through Tazhw. The desktop has a GUI to enable or disable
pankso@555 299 applications started with an Openbox session and Ivman with desktopkbox
pankso@555 300 provides a lightweight notification system. You can
pankso@555 301 <a href="get/index.html#cooking">download</a> this new ISO image from one of the
paul@299 302 official mirrors of the website.
pankso@555 303 </li>
pankso@233 304 <li><strong>31 Dec 2008 - Cooking 20081231 - Wifi and NTFS support</strong><br />
pankso@555 305 The SliTaz project is proud to announce a new Cooking version of the
pankso@233 306 LiveCD. It allows you to utilize and test the work done in recent months,
pankso@555 307 it contains many new features, bug fixes and several updates. The
pankso@555 308 distribution now includes a tiny control center, easily managed WiFi
pankso@233 309 via Netbox and tazndis, a lighter version of ndiswrapper to use non-free
pankso@233 310 Windows network card drivers. Perl is now on the cdrom (with Lua removed).
pankso@555 311 WiFi support is also accompanied by support for NTFS partitions, so
pankso@555 312 mplayer had to be dropped from the default packages that make up the
pankso@555 313 heart of the LiveCD. The Tazpkg manager has been greatly improved, it
pankso@555 314 allows the preservation of configuration files, software to be updated
pankso@555 315 according to the construction (build) date on the server, log files to
pankso@555 316 be kept when the packages are actioned, and several fixes have been
pankso@555 317 applied. Also improved are the boot scripts, and the LiveCD tool
pankso@233 318 (Tazlito) is now more coherent. The Cooking repository now contains more
pankso@555 319 than 1100 packages thanks to the SliTaz developers. You can
pascal@535 320 <a href="get/index.html#cooking">download</a> this new version from one of the
pankso@233 321 official mirrors of the project.
pankso@233 322 </li>
pankso@375 323 <li><strong>16 Jul 2008 - Cooking 20080716 - Web boot and MPlayer</strong><br />
paul@113 324 SliTaz project members are proud to announce the availability of a new
pankso@555 325 Cooking version, including many new features and bug fixes. This version
pankso@555 326 provides the boot option <code>web</code> which lets you boot SliTaz
pankso@555 327 from the internet using gPXE from
pankso@555 328 <a href="http://boot.slitaz.org/">boot.slitaz.org</a>. This new
pankso@555 329 unique service offers the possibility to use SliTaz in Live mode
pankso@555 330 (all in RAM), using the Live options to store your data permanently
pankso@555 331 and preconfigure the system. This new Cooking takes an extra 3 Mb so we can provide:
pankso@555 332 a multimedia player with MPlayer, a notes manager with Notecase,
pankso@555 333 a new version of Tazpkg package manager with md5sum support, XFS
pankso@555 334 filesystem support built into the Kernel, a 'man' command and a few
paul@113 335 updates. This version requires at least 160 Mb to boot and run properly,
pankso@555 336 we offer loram <a href="get/flavors.html">flavors</a> for machines with less
pascal@535 337 resources. <a href="get/index.html#cooking">Download SliTaz Cooking ISO</a>.
pankso@555 338 </li>
paul@91 339 <li><strong>26 Jun 2008 - Cooking 20080626 with new Kernel</strong><br />
paul@90 340 Summer time is here and also the new Cooking from the 26 June. A lot
pankso@85 341 of work has been done to improve user experience. This Cooking version
pankso@555 342 provides a new Kernel (2.6.25.5) with many new built-in drivers and
paul@90 343 modules, linux package was also split to have a fairly modular Kernel.
pankso@555 344 Default user has changed to <code>tux</code> and the new option
paul@90 345 <code>user=name</code> lets you choose the default user name. Most
pascal@86 346 of the Slitaz utils and tools have been improved: tazpkgbox provides
paul@90 347 some new commands for package management and bootfloppybox can be used in
paul@90 348 text mode, Netbox wifi and PPPoE support are now both working well and
pankso@85 349 a new function called zeroconf is available. Most packages are up-to-date
paul@90 350 and Firefox 3.0 is part of the 25.2 Mb ISO. Cooking version can be
pascal@535 351 <a href="get/index.html#cooking">downloaded</a> from SliTaz mirror. Bugs can
pankso@555 352 be reported on SliTaz Bug Tracking System:
pankso@324 353 <a href="http://labs.slitaz.org/issues">BTS</a>
pankso@85 354 </li>
pankso@50 355 <li><strong>18 May 2008 - Cooking 20080518 and LinuxDays.ch</strong><br />
paul@54 356 SliTaz team is proud to announce the availability of a new Cooking
paul@54 357 LiveCD ISO image providing huge changes from the stable release.
paul@155 358 SliTaz now uses Openbox as its default Window Manager, desktop icons let
paul@54 359 you launch your favorite applications and manage files and dbus and hal
paul@54 360 will automatically mount removable media such as USB keys or Hard disks.
paul@54 361 Packages can now be managed through the graphical Packages Manager
paul@54 362 Tazpkgbox and mountbox and netbox are now much more usable and complete.
paul@56 363 The LiveCD now offers: lua, a desktop search engine with searchmonkey,
paul@54 364 system information with Hardinfo, task management with LXTasks and a
paul@56 365 password and clipboard manager. All the major packages have been updated -
paul@54 366 SliTaz now uses a new toolchain using the last glibc-2.7, GTK 2.12.9
paul@54 367 and Firefox 3.0 RC1! You will now find 580 packages on the mirror
pankso@555 368 including wireless support for the kernel and the necessary tools
hacker@59 369 for a manual connection or one managed by SliTaz netbox. This new announced
pascal@535 370 Cooking version can be <a href="get/index.html#cooking">downloaded</a> from
pankso@50 371 SliTaz mirror. Note: This version is going to be used at the
paul@54 372 <a href="http://www.linuxdays.ch/">LinuxDay.ch</a> in Geneva
paul@54 373 Switzerland.
pankso@50 374 </li>
pankso@5 375 <li><strong>22 Mar 2008 - SliTaz GNU/Linux 1.0 release</strong><br />
pankso@50 376 The SliTaz contributors team are proud to announce the publication of SliTaz
paul@33 377 GNU/Linux 1.0. This is the first stable release after 2 years of work. The
pankso@50 378 system is distributed as a bootable LiveCD of 24.8 MB providing a fully
pankso@5 379 featured desktop environment and a generous selection of multi-use applications.
pankso@50 380 SliTaz GNU/Linux 1.0 uses the Linux Kernel 2.6.24.2, providing Firefox 2.0.0.12,
pankso@5 381 Rsync 3.0.0, Gparted 0.3.5 and sound support with Alsa 1.0.16. The distribution
pankso@50 382 lets you listen to music, surf the Web, edit a video studio and much more
paul@351 383 with the 448 available packages that can be installed with our very own
pankso@5 384 package manager Tazpkg. The LiveCD lets you create a custom distro or a LiveUSB
pankso@5 385 device in one single command. Security updates are provided by the project and
pankso@50 386 popular packages like Firefox will also get upgraded for functionality. You
pankso@50 387 can get SliTaz GNU/Linux 1.0 from the Web site
pascal@535 388 <a href="get/index.html#stable">download page</a>. Read the
pankso@50 389 <a href="doc/releases/1.0/relnotes.en.html">Release Notes</a> for more
pankso@5 390 detailed information on this stable version.
pankso@5 391 </li>
pankso@5 392 <li><strong>26 Feb 2008 - Updated Cooking ISO (20080225)</strong><br />
pankso@50 393 SliTaz project is proud to announce an updated version of the LiveCD
pankso@5 394 with many bug fixes, new boot options, ACPI support and some package updates
pankso@50 395 such as: Alsa 1.0.16, PHP 5.2.5, Htop 0.7, Firefox 2.0.0.12, Nano 2.0.7 and
pankso@5 396 Sqlite 3.5.6. The option <code>home=*</code> now supports devices by UUID or
pankso@5 397 label (Thanks Andrew) and the <code>laptop</code> option will automatically
pankso@50 398 load ac and battery Kernel modules. The project also provides a new tool
pankso@50 399 Tazusb, dedicated to LiveUSB media. Tazusb lets you create bootable USB
paul@351 400 media or write the current filesystem to the media in one single command.
pankso@5 401 This version is ready for stable release, we are now writing Release Notes,
pankso@50 402 preparing final artwork and a stable packages repository. You can try this
pascal@535 403 updated Cooking by <a href="get/index.html#cooking">downloading</a> the LiveCD ISO from
pankso@5 404 SliTaz Web site.</li>
pankso@5 405 <li><strong>10 Jan 2008 - New Cooking ISO (20080107)</strong><br />
pankso@5 406 Paving the road to a stable release, we published a new Cooking ISO with many
pankso@50 407 bug fixes and some new features. We added Asunder for audio CD ripping,
pankso@5 408 Burnbox to burn ISO images, a new boot option to let you load Kernel modules
pankso@5 409 at boot time (<code>modprobe=modules</code>) and the LiveCD now uses Xvesa
pankso@5 410 from Xorg 7.2. All the SliTaz tools and utilities have been updated with
pankso@5 411 new features. Tazpkg can repack packages from a running system, Tazlito
pankso@5 412 can generate a LiveCD distribution flavor with a few commands and Tazwok can
pankso@5 413 check for build dependencies when building a package from source. Please
pascal@535 414 check <a href="get/index.html#cooking">downloads area</a> to get a copy of SliTaz
pankso@5 415 LiveCD.</li>
